How does perfume affect your mood?

The Science of Scent and Emotion:

The impact of perfume on mood is not merely anecdotal; it's rooted in the science of olfaction. Our sense of smell is directly linked to the limbic system, the part of the brain responsible for emotions and memory. Certain scents can trigger powerful emotional responses, bringing back vivid memories or eliciting feelings of calm, energy, or even nostalgia. This is why the right perfume can be so effective in boosting confidence or setting a specific mood. The aroma acts as a powerful emotional cue, influencing our perception of ourselves and the world around us.

What is the best perfume for work?

Workplace Appropriate Perfumes:

The workplace demands a different approach to fragrance selection. Opt for subtle and sophisticated scents that won't be intrusive to colleagues. Light, clean, and classic fragrances are ideal for professional settings. Avoid anything overly sweet, spicy, or musky. Consider the environment – a busy office might require an even lighter scent than a more relaxed workspace. Remember, the goal is to leave a positive impression without overpowering senses.
